Understanding Yeast Infections:

Yeast infections are caused by an overgrowth of the fungus Candida in the body. It commonly affects the vaginal area in women but can also occur in other parts of the body, such as the mouth, skin, and digestive tract. Common symptoms of a yeast infection include itching, burning, redness, swelling, and abnormal discharge.

Yeast infections can be triggered by factors such as poor hygiene, weakened immune system, hormonal changes, antibiotic use, and high sugar intake. It is essential to address these underlying factors to prevent recurrent infections.

Effective Strategies for Soothing Yeast Infection Symptoms:

Maintaining proper hygiene is crucial in managing and preventing yeast infections. Wash the affected area with mild soap and water regularly to keep it clean and dry. Avoid using scented products or harsh chemicals that may irritate the skin further.

2. Wear Loose-Fitting Clothing:

Tight clothing can create a warm and moist environment, ideal for yeast overgrowth. Opt for breathable cotton underwear and loose-fitting clothing to allow for proper air circulation and reduce irritation.

3. Use Over-the-Counter Treatments:

Over-the-counter antifungal creams or suppositories can help alleviate yeast infection symptoms. Follow the instructions provided on the packaging and consult with a healthcare provider if symptoms persist or worsen.

4. Apply Natural Remedies:

Natural remedies such as probiotics, tea tree oil, coconut oil, and yogurt can help restore the natural balance of good bacteria and reduce yeast overgrowth. These remedies have soothing properties and can provide relief from itching and inflammation.

5. Maintain a Balanced Diet:

Avoiding sugary foods and consuming a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ins can support a healthy immune system and reduce the risk of yeast infections. Stay hydrated and limit alcohol consumption to promote overall well-being.

Seeking Professional Help:

If you are experiencing recurrent yeast infections or severe symptoms, it is advisable to consult with a healthcare provider for proper diagnosis and treatment. They can prescribe antifungal medications or recommend further tests to rule out underlying health conditions.

Can men get yeast infections too?
Yes, men can get yeast infections, usually in the form of penile yeast infections. Symptoms may include redness, itching, and discharge. Treatment typically involves antifungal creams.

Are yeast infections sexually transmitted?
Yeast infections are not considered sexually transmitted infections. However, sexual activity can sometimes trigger or worsen yeast infections.

Is it safe to use natural remedies for yeast infections?
Natural remedies like probiotics, tea tree oil, and yogurt are generally safe for mild yeast infections. Consult a healthcare provider before trying any new remedies, especially if you have allergies or other health conditions.

How can I prevent recurring yeast infections?
To prevent recurring yeast infections, maintain good hygiene, wear breathable clothing, avoid douching, and limit sugar intake. Eating a balanced diet, managing stress, and staying hydrated can also help prevent yeast overgrowth.
